Job Overview

This position provides direct patient care in a primary care office and works with care delivery providers to identify gaps in care, contact patients to schedule required care, and provide referral follow‑up. The Medical Home Medical Assistant performs pre‑visit planning for the practice’s patient panel, coordinates messages through electronic portals, and assists in managing transitions of care. The MA serves as a clinical liaison to the physician care plan and actively communicates with patients. The MA participates in process improvements, understands clinical goals and outcomes—including patient satisfaction and engagement— and may be assigned other duties to meet department needs. Certification as a medical assistant, strong clinical, customer‑service, communication, and teamwork skills are required.

Job Responsibilities
  • Demonstrates proficiency in the rooming process for adult and/or pediatric primary care, including clinical procedures, immunizations, venipuncture, point‑of‑care testing, and other tasks; follows protocols and policies for scheduling, clinical procedures, and appropriate use of medical equipment.
  • Provides accurate and complete documentation of clinical calls and patient rooming information, including order entry, pending prescriptions, pharmacy notes, and editing workflows for result orders; addresses patient messages (phone, MyChart) in a timely manner and escalates issues as appropriate.
  • Demonstrates clinical competency upon completion of orientation and annually; maintains knowledge of population health and embraces the philosophies of wellness, prevention, and chronic disease management.
  • Participates in tactics to close gaps in care, including pre‑visit planning, daily huddles, and informing physicians of potential barriers to care.
  • Has a proficient understanding of adult and/or pediatric preventative medicine schedules, including age‑based wellness checks, appropriate vitals and labs, immunizations, screening tools, and patient education.
  • Identifies and communicates with providers regarding patient wellness, chronic diseases, utilization, and care gaps; attends continuing education training such as Lunch‑and‑Learns and other opportunities.
  • Participates in the longitudinal care continuum of patients, collaborating with wrap‑around services such as behavioral health, complex care nursing, social workers, and community health workers.
  • Provides basic community resources to patients with social determinants of health; supports and provides education and patient coaching for both wellness and chronic disease management.
